Mirki, mógłby mi ktoś pomóc w konfiguracji gerrithub z jenkinsem? Mam swój serwer z jenkins, ale nie za bardzo umiem to połączyć. Jak powinno wyglądać typowe triggerowanie jenkinsa z gerrithuba?
AD 1. Czy dobrze kombinuję, że jenkins bedzie mógł uruchamiać testy jednostkowe do kodu, czy jest on odpowiedzialny tylko za budowanie projektów?
#programowanie #continousintegration #unittest #jenkins #gerrit
AD 1. Czy dobrze kombinuję, że jenkins bedzie mógł uruchamiać testy jednostkowe do kodu, czy jest on odpowiedzialny tylko za budowanie projektów?
#programowanie #continousintegration #unittest #jenkins #gerrit
Planuję w pracy wdrożyć system nadzoru nad aplikacją webową, mający obejmować pakiet regularnie wykonywanych testów automatycznych (front, api) + nadzór nad infrastrukturą (zabbix). W razie wykrycia jakichś problemów z aplikacją ma być wdrażany proces weryfikacji problemu, próba jego rozwiązania i wysłanie informacji o awarii.
Jest odnośnie tego typu tematów jakaś literatura? Jak tego typu systemy/procesy można nazywać?
#informatyka #it #testowanie #testowanieoprogramowania #
Do sprawdzania "jakości" kodu bierz Sonara jeśli open - source (zmierzy pokrycie unit testami i kilka innych spraw).
Generalnie każdy commit powinien być obtestowany unit - testami. Jeśli macie politykę taką, że po commicie do mastera job jenkinsowy od razu go wrzuca na środowisko testowe (to też mocno zależy od tego czy kod trzeba kompilować i budować jakieś artefakty czy nie) to od razu też tam uruchamiasz testy (integracyjne, smoke, jakieś end2end może; tu sporo zależy od samej aplikacji ijej